splitting block
im having big troubles removing the 10 x long bolts which hold the block halves together. even the ones outside of the water jacket wont budge wihout rounding off. are they usually this stubbon? ive even knocked on a 11mm socket and that rounded off.
the only options i see left are lots of heat or drilling.
any tips please?

Drill them - you only have to go approx. 8mm deep through the center of the head to release the torque/tension on them - been there and done it many times with corroded coolant gallery bolts.

yup ive started drilling! found a long 3mm drill which will fit down to start em off nice and centre. working up to a 10mm. i guess then there will be no tension and i can use an extractor on them.
